How loud do you NOT want it? I've got a similar setup, but with the TSP Rumbler Cat back with the Dynomax 18" bullet muffler and the drone on the HW @ 65 is bad. SLP LT's with ORY.
I mean, the exhaust sounds good, but gets VERY loud when you open it up. My buddy's got a hooker CB CME on his 02 SLP SS and it sounds nice. He's also got Flowtech LT's, ORY on his. Not too loud on the HW, but just enough to hear it. The hooker Aerochamber is supposed to be one of the best flowing mufflers out there.
